### The Significance of the Moon in Earth's Evolution

The moon has played a crucial role in shaping the evolution of life on Earth. From influencing tides to stabilizing the Earth's axial tilt, the moon's presence has had far-reaching effects on our planet's development. This article delves into the various ways in which the moon has impacted the evolution of life on Earth.

Lunar Influence on Tides and Early Life

The gravitational pull of the moon is responsible for the ebb and flow of tides on Earth. This phenomenon has had a profound impact on the development of marine life, particularly in coastal ecosystems. The regularity of tidal patterns created by the moon's gravitational force has influenced the adaptation and evolution of various species, shaping the biodiversity of coastal regions.

Lunar Stabilization of Earth's Axial Tilt

The moon's gravitational influence has also played a pivotal role in stabilizing the Earth's axial tilt. This stability has been crucial for maintaining relatively stable climatic conditions over geological timescales. The consistent axial tilt, regulated by the moon, has provided a conducive environment for the evolution and diversification of life on Earth.

Lunar Impact on Biological Rhythms

The moon's phases have been linked to the behavior and biological rhythms of numerous species. From the reproductive cycles of marine organisms to the nocturnal activities of certain terrestrial animals, the moon's phases have influenced the behavior and physiological processes of various life forms. This lunar influence has contributed to the evolutionary strategies and adaptations of diverse species.
